Google doubles down on its 'voluntary exits,' offering more employees the option to leave


An email was sent out announcing the program for U.S.-based employees.

"There’s tremendous momentum on this team and with so much important work ahead, we want everyone to be deeply committed to our mission and focused on building great products, with speed and efficiency,” said SVP Rick Osterloh when he announced this program. According to the company, the People Ops team recently made some changes to the way it functions, mainly focusing on innovation that would drive high performance across Google. In an email to Android Central, Google's spokesperson said, "To support our People Operations team’s innovative work ahead, we’re opening new roles and offering a voluntary exit program with severance for their US-based employees.”
